Testosterone replacement therapy (TRT) has revolutionized the way men manage low testosterone levels. With the rise of telemedicine, it's now possible to access TRT services from the comfort of your own home. Telehealth TRT allows you to consult with a healthcare professional remotely and receive treatment for low T without having to visit a clinic or doctor's office in person.

The process typically involves the following steps:
1. Initial consultation: You'll schedule an online appointment with a healthcare professional, where you'll discuss your symptoms and medical history.
2. Blood work and testing: Your healthcare provider will order blood tests to confirm low testosterone levels and rule out any underlying conditions.
3. Enclomiphene prescription: If eligible, you'll be prescribed enclomiphene therapy, which will be shipped directly to your home.
4. Regular check-ins: Schedule regular follow-up appointments with your healthcare provider to monitor progress, adjust treatment as needed, and address any concerns.
